LS 202: Leading People with Different Personalities: Leading Any Personality Type to be Successful and Happy at Work
The Challenge
Have you ever heard that the best players often make the worst coaches?
Our personalities may be a perfect fit for certain job responsibilities.
On the flip side, our personalities may be a horrible fit for other tasks.
Great leaders know how to recognize the personalities, the strengths in their team—and use those strengths in the right way.
The Workshop
This workshop will help any employee who works with others—leader or not.
We will take personality tests to understand ourselves. We will see how our personalities translate into the workplace—our strengths, our preferences, our challenges. Then we’ll look at how to take this understanding to others in our teams.
This workshop will explore how to best use any personality type, in exactly the right way. We’ll focus on the following:
- Using the Myers Briggs personality assessment.
- Understanding our own personalities in the workplace.
- Recognizing the personalities of others in our teams.
- Discussing strategies to use the strengths of other personalities in the best way.
